Harry Pearce is a partner of Pentagram
Harry Pearce was born in 1960 and studied at Canterbury College of Art. He co-founded Lippa Pearce Design in 1990.
Harry’s work touches many disciplines, from spatial design and identity to print and packaging. His clients range from Phaidon Publishing, Williams F1 and Kangol to Shakespeare’s Globe, Science Museum and Boots, for whom Harry has created designs for over 19 years. Some of his major corporate identity work includes Halfords and The Co-operative.
Harry is dedicated to supporting Human Rights. Over the last eight years he has created all the design material for Witness in NYC, founded by the musician and activist Peter Gabriel. He also sits on the advisory board.
Harry has won many national and international design awards including two D&AD Silvers.
He was one of a few graphic designers chosen to exhibit in a show of excellence in New York to celebrate British design. His work was exhibited at the 50th anniversary exhibition of the Alliance Graphique Internationale (AGI) Paris, of which he is also a member.
In 2006 he joined Pentagram’s London office as Partner.
